Description
This security bulletin contains information about 6 secuirty vulnerabilities.
1) Link following (CVE-ID: CVE-2025-0913)
The vulnerability allows a local user to escalate privileges on the system.
The vulnerability exists due to an insecure link following issue within the os.OpenFile(path, os.O_CREATE|O_EXCL) method when handling dangling symlinks on Windows systems. A local user can create a specially crafted symbolic link and write arbitrary files to the system.
2) Information disclosure (CVE-ID: CVE-2025-4673)
The vulnerability allows a remote attacker to gain access to potentially sensitive information.
The vulnerability exists due to sensitive Proxy-Authorization and Proxy-Authenticate headers are not cleared on cross-origin redirect in net/http. A remote attacker can gain access to credentials passed via these headers.
3) Buffer overflow (CVE-ID: CVE-2025-6965)
The vulnerability allows a remote attacker to perform a denial of service (DoS) attack.
The vulnerability exists due to a boundary error when processing aggregated terms. A remote attacker can pass specially crafted input to the application where the number of aggregate terms exceeds the number of columns available, trigger memory corruption and perform a denial of service (DoS) attack.
4) Inconsistent interpretation of HTTP requests (CVE-ID: CVE-2025-22871)
The vulnerability allows a remote attacker to perform HTTP request smuggling attacks.
The vulnerability exists due to improper validation of HTTP requests when handling chunked data in net/http. A remote attacker can send a specially crafted HTTP request to the server and smuggle arbitrary HTTP headers.
Successful exploitation of vulnerability may allow an attacker to poison HTTP cache and perform phishing attacks.
5) Use-after-free (CVE-ID: CVE-2025-7425)
The vulnerability allows a remote attacker to compromise vulnerable system.
The vulnerability exists due to a use-after-free error within the xsltSetSourceNodeFlags() function. A remote attacker can pass specially crafted XML input to the application, trigger memory corruption and execute arbitrary code on the system.
Successful exploitation of the vulnerability may allow an attacker to compromise vulnerable system.
6) Protection Mechanism Failure (CVE-ID: CVE-2025-22874)
The vulnerability allows a remote attacker to bypass implemented security restrictions.
The vulnerability exists due to an error in crypto/x509 when using ExtKeyUsageAny. When calling Verify with a VerifyOptions.KeyUsages that contains ExtKeyUsageAny it disables policy validation.
This only affected certificate chains which contain policy graphs, which are rather uncommon.
